
Who We Are
The National Dropout Prevention Center for Students with Disabilities (NDPC-SD) was established in 2004 by the Office of Special Education Programs (OSEP) as part of OSEP’s Technical Assistance and Dissemination (TA&D) Network, which supports the implementation of the Individuals with Disabilities Education Act (IDEA). NDPC-SD was specifically established to assist in building states’ capacity to increase school completion rates for students with disabilities through knowledge synthesis, technical assistance, and dissemination of interventions and practices that work. NDPC-SD is located at the National Dropout Prevention Center/Network (NDPC/N) at Clemson University.
Our Goal
NDPC-SD is committed to providing technical assistance to assist states in building capacity to design/select and implement effective, evidence-based interventions and programs to address dropout among students with disabilities. NDPC-SD employs various strategies to transfer knowledge and to support systems change and capacity building. These include direct consultation in designing state-level initiatives based on state-identified needs, product and document reviews, technical assistance, professional development institutes, and Web-based resources.
Our Partners
NDPC-SD has two major partners: Education Development Center, Inc. (EDC); and the Intercultural Development Research Association (IDRA). These partners are integrally involved in accomplishment of project activities through collaborative support of dissemination and technical assistance provision. In addition, the Center engages in various partnerships with other organizations and OSEP funded specialty centers to address specific tasks related to its mission. Also, OSEP acts as a partner in supporting Center activities from a governance perspective.
